Output f3729956f08f9aa209939860b7b446976930589c285a63659ebf496fd3ed1c19:5

value
1142559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12c9e9a4c50e03ee4b198af243ac3552302753d1 OP_EQUAL
address
33QMy8nMwyRjaprnpkQSA5fUEiWw4fcD7o
transaction
f3729956f08f9aa209939860b7b446976930589c285a63659ebf496fd3ed1c19
spent
true